  • As the monsoon season approaches, I am compelled to express my deep concern regarding the safety on National Highway-29 linking Dimapur-Kohima, which is critical road that has witnessed numerous casualties in the past due to landslides and falling stones. The risks escalate significantly during June and July, and the recent past has seen tragic incidents, including the harrowing video of rock crushing cars on July 4, 2023, which went viral.

  • Similar incident occurred in July 2024 too. Most recently, on May 30, 2025, a fatal rockfall incident resulted in the death of a dumper truck driver.

  • Given the recurring nature of these incidents, I would like to inquire about the measures taken by the government and the National Highways and Infrastructure Development Corporation Limited (NHIDCL) to improve road conditions and prevent such accidents. Have there been any significant upgrades or safety protocols implemented to mitigate the risks associated with landslides and rockfalls?

  • As the monsoon season is imminent, I fear for the safety of travellers using this road. Are the authorities adequately prepared to handle the increased risks during this period? I urge the concerned authorities to take immediate and effective measures to ensure the safety of commuters.

  • Through your esteemed publication, I request the government and NHIDCL to provide a detailed account of the steps taken to address these concerns and ensure the road's safety. The public has a right to know about the measures in place to protect their lives.
